Job Summary

The Partner Manager is assigned to several partners and is responsible for driving sales of NetApp's products and services across the Moroccan region, meeting sales goals, and promoting a preference for NetApp among partners through effective strategy and execution.

Job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ain a multi-year sales strategy and business plan for Partner accounts, ensuring alignment with NetApp's overall objectives and market goals.
  • Translate company strategy into actionable plans to drive bookings against quota and achieve on-time renewals.
  • Manage executive engagement between Distributors, Partners and the NetApp sales organization.
  • Collaborate with account sales teams and Partners to create and execute joint pursuits, fostering strong relationships and maximizing potential within Partner accounts.
  • Influence Partner preference towards NetApp, increasing penetration and Share Of Wallet.
  • Implement continuous Installed Base expansion and retention strategies, while driving Partner forecast accuracy and overall health.
  • Responsible for Partner account(s) performance, coordinating tactical activities to support bookings and ensuring on-time renewals.
  • Collaborate with Partner’s and NetApp Commercial team to develop Partner Driven Commercial business, and coordinate marketing planning and activities to support growth initiatives.


Job Requirements

  • Ability to effectively interface and communicate at many levels within Distributors and Partner companies' organization
  • Aptitude to negotiate and resolve complex situations/opportunities to a positive outcome without damaging internal or external relationships
  • 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ams
  • Tactical skills to builds a network outside to support business needs
  • Good understanding of and network within the Moroccan industry ecosystem (Partners, competition etc.)
